Given that the championship is currently only available in diamond league a couple of things I'm not certain on: what happens if you join diamond league part way through a championship and what happens if you have one bad matchup and end up demoted to platinum for a single round then return to diamond the time after? Does it only count your time in diamond over the full championship, or do you get removed if you don't manage to stay in diamond throughout?

More than this however, I worry that the current approach to the Tower of Champions. For reference, I'm in one of the many mid-range guilds that stay at 1000 LP 90% of the time and normally finish 3rd or 4th but never 1st or 2nd. On the rare occasions when we get a really bad match up and get demoted down to the lower part of diamond league (925 - 975 LP) we will pretty much always dominate that map and get put back up to 1000 LP for the next week.

The Tower of Champions then says: "The challenge to get the Tower of Champions is truly not easy. Win at least three Diamond League Battlegrounds in a Championship to get enough Fragments to unlock level one of the brand new Tower of Champions. Win SIX Battlegrounds in a Championship to unlock level 2!". If we stay at 1000 LP we'll get no wins in at all, however, I could reasonably easily stage it so that one week we finish 6th and get pushed down to the lower half of diamond, then the next week we'll win the map and go back to 1000 LP. Repeat that over 8 weeks and get 4 diamond league wins and the level 1 building.

I feel like that isn't how it's meant to work and much as I like the fact that we'd get access to the building it just doesn't seem quite as worthy an approach as actually winning in the 1000 LP bracket. It could of course be amusing to watch the battle of the middle ground guilds to land in 6th place while avoiding either dropping to 7th or ending up in the top 4. It's already a good place to land for the amount of farming you can do in that lower bracket, but this just makes it even more pointed that that's the better part of diamond to sit in.

Three potential solutions:
1. Only wins at 1000 LP count for the purposes of the championship building
2. Diamond league is redefined as being 1000 LP only
3. Stop constructing the match-ups for diamond based on your LPs and instead just make it a random mix of all diamond guilds
